One of two parks in Upper Hamlin, Victory Township Park is more secluded than Wilson Hill Park and offers more privacy. Take the long, winding tree-lined road into the park and enjoy the beauty of this region. Once into the park, you’ll find picnic tables, grills, a pavilion, and a port-a-potty.
A nice feature of Victory Township Park is the fact it is right on the water. You can sit by the lake’s edge and soak in the beauty of Upper Hamlin Lake, especially the swans that populate this area. It’s a serene setting that’s here for all to enjoy.
Fishermen and snowmobilers use the boat launch here to gain access to the lake during all four seasons.
Coming into Ludington on US-10, take a right onto Jebavy Drive (the stoplight with Mancino’s on the corner). Follow Jebavy north past Decker and Dewey Roads, then turn right on Angling Road. Follow Angling to Fountain Road, turn left, then right onto Victory Park Road. Follow this straight into Victory Township Park.
